Rosen Law Firm Probes Elauwit Connection Over Financial Disclosures
A 6.8% slide in Elauwit Connection, Inc. stock following a February 2026 financial restatement has triggered an investigation by the Rosen Law Firm. The legal team is currently reviewing whether the company provided misleading information to shareholders regarding its network construction project revenue recognition.

The scrutiny centers on a Form 8-K filing submitted to the Securities and Exchange Commission on February 27, 2026. In the report, Elauwit announced that its interim financial statements for the third quarter of 2025 could no longer be relied upon. The company attributed the discrepancy to an error in recognizing revenue from network construction projects during the first nine months of that year.
Elauwit management stated the accounting adjustments stemmed from work conducted by a third-party firm hired prior to its initial public offering, explicitly denying any intentional misconduct. Despite this clarification, the market reaction was swift; shares dropped $0.52 to close at $7.12 by March 2, 2026.
